Output d5fc13d785953a3852950d93678314e43188456c22d4928d1dd47f7bb79f5551:154

value
17901074487
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e10fa4c2472bb82e17c1296d2a69f56844ef5d9 OP_EQUALVERIFY OP_CHECKSIG
address
DCFsarViNhF2xyat7fDhLomqF4xcBhjmvZ
transaction
d5fc13d785953a3852950d93678314e43188456c22d4928d1dd47f7bb79f5551